Director's Assistant (DA)

SW London

We have an urgent Permanent role available working for a highly successful International TV Broadcaster situated in their own state of the art Studio's in SW London.

This role requires experience within a Live Gallery/Studio environment and dedicated experience as a DA or PA, with at least 2-3yrs live broadcast gallery experience, competent live timing skills: stopwatch techniques, experience in managing show timings and durations for live and pre-recorded shows whilst triggering graphics and VTs.

This role is a full time staff position based on a 40 hour week based over 4 shifts - Hours 9am to 8pm approx.

Must be able to work and commute to SW London and have full right to work in the UK.

The role is to start asap , reporting into the Head of Studio Production, the Director's Assistant will support the director in making sure the rundown is correct and complete. You will need to be fully skilled in managing show timings and durations for live and pre-recorded shows whilst triggering graphics and VTs.

Obtaining a thorough overview of the show's content, numbers of contributors, special items and troubleshoot any technical issues that can be foreseen, for example Skype, Live studio links, special segments and music items etc.

Liaising with the Producer and ascertain there is a suitable and clear running order

Communicating and delivering information to the Director and Floor Manager in plenty of time.

Confirming requirements such as graphics and VT's are in place for the Director and all media required ready for production.

Communicating show timings and durations.

Assisting the Director during the shoot and make sure the Producer's vision and wishes are satisfied.

Understanding Live TX processes - The DA will be the link between TX and Studio before and during live shows.

Operating Ross Inception control system

Triggering VTs and Graphics during production of shows.
